Food Active Briefing Paper: Efficacy of breastfeeding interventions to improve uptake

Food Active have launched their new briefing paper, ‘Efficacy of breastfeeding interventions to improve uptake’ to outline how increasing and maintaining breastfeeding rates can be an effective measure in promoting healthy weight.

This briefing paper includes an overview of the current evidence base, national policy landscape, a series of case studies and finally concluding with our position and a series of recommendations for local and national government.
